Veteran-Focused Support

Veterans benefit from a trauma-informed program specifically designed to address the intersection of PTSD, substance use, and chronic pain. One-on-one counseling, peer group therapy with fellow veterans, and integrated treatment for co-occurring conditions, like bipolar disorder, are designed so that no aspect of the veteran experience is overlooked.

Aftercare That Extends the Circle of Support

The aftercare program includes sober living arrangements that offer a semi-independent setting where clients live alongside peers and practice maintaining routines, jobs, and self-care responsibilities. Residents share household duties and recovery goals, often citing the sense of shared purpose as critical to their sustained sobriety. Further aftercare programming offers individual counseling, group therapy, referrals, and ongoing family support. This is especially beneficial for those with co-occurring conditions, who are at higher risk of relapse. Continued access to clinicians and peer networks keeps recovery rooted in daily life.
